Some excellent coins with spelling errors guys  Here's another one I found today: 1995 Argentina 1 peso (PROVIN GIAS instead of PROVIN CIAS) Although this is an Argentine coin it was minted at The Royal Mint in the UK    How it's supposed to be

Quote: Extremely Rare 1837 William IV .925 Silver Sixpence with BRRITANNIAR error with the B struck over R That's a nice quality example there Zookeeperz. I have one as well, but it seems to have some minor spots on the reverse, fully lustrous otherwise. I've seen a few of these bandying around, usually in quite low grade. I wonder if the rarity is maybe a bit overstated by Spink? In the meantime, here's my 1562 sixpence with a misspelling of the monarch's name:
